Oklo Announces U.S. Department of Energy Approval for Nuclear Safety Design Agreement of Aurora Powerhouse at Idaho National Laboratory
Oklo Inc. (NYSE: OKLO) (Oklo), an advanced nuclear technology company, today announced that it has signed a U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) Other Transaction Agreement (OTA) to support the design, construction, and operation of Oklo’s first reactor, the Aurora powerhouse at Idaho National Laboratory (INL) under DOE’s Reactor Pilot Program (RPP). The DOE Idaho Operations Office subsequently approved the Nuclear Safety Design Agreement (NSDA) for the fast-fission power plant, and Oklo immediately requested DOE commence review of its Preliminary Documented Safety Analysis (PDSA).

Oklo’s Atomic Alchemy Granted U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ission License for Isotope Material
Oklo Inc., (NYSE: OKLO) (Oklo), an advanced nuclear technology company, today announced that the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) has issued a materials license to Oklo’s wholly owned subsidiary Atomic Alchemy to handle, process, and distribute isotopes. This is Oklo’s first NRC-issued license and supports the transition from design and planning to real-world execution and progress.
